This old suburb has shaken off its rough-and-tumble image, and is ready to become a dynamic township of the future.A History of a George Town SuburbJelutong is named after the Jelutong tree, or Dyera costulata, which grew in abundance when the modern suburb was just a coastal village. The forested area was known for its agricultural activities in the past: the fishing communities and charcoal makers once made their living from the mangrove swamp in Lebuh Bakau off Jalan Jelutong...
